Basic information Supplier

ethyl 6-bromo-5-hydroxy-2-phenylbenzofuran-3-carboxylate

Basic information Supplier
308295-21-8 Basic informationMore

Browse by Nationality 308295-21-8 Suppliers >Global suppliers

Please select the suppliers
Recommend You Select Member Companies